Transaction 075dce821f9027a5043db25e92bc5d92ae8a0e4c57af070b8d8bcac3df5db553

521 Input
2 Outputs
  • 075dce821f9027a5043db25e92bc5d92ae8a0e4c57af070b8d8bcac3df5db553:0
  • value  25395826276
    address  39MrLri14VUXqH6zYbg13CPAbGTcLpQUxq
  • 075dce821f9027a5043db25e92bc5d92ae8a0e4c57af070b8d8bcac3df5db553:1
  • value  13109
    address  3Phe1ynEHDjRfr4yXJcXL3j6mhPkxpushM